Picross NP Vol. 5 was a Japan only release for the Super Nintendo Entertainment System in 1999, developed by Jupiter and published by Nintendo. It arrived late in the SNES lifecycle, a time when many players had moved on to newer consoles, but it offered a specific kind of focused, logical challenge for those still plugged into the 16 bit era.
You don't control a character, but instead use the D pad and buttons to place or mark squares on a grid, using numerical clues on the edges to deduce the hidden image. The main objective is to correctly fill each grid to reveal the complete picture, which often depicts animals, objects, or characters. Signature mechanics include the ability to mark squares you know are empty with an X, and the game's gradual progression from small, simple 5x5 puzzles to much larger and more complex 15x15 grids. The pacing is methodical, and the later puzzles demand intense concentration, making each completed image feel like a quiet, personal victory.
